Classe ChartArea (Excel VBA)

A classe ChartArea representa a área de gráfico de um gráfico.

Os principais procedimentos da classe ChartArea são Copy e Select

Set

Para usar uma variável de classe ChartArea, ela primeiro precisa ser instanciada por exemplo

Dim caa as ChartArea
Set caa = ActiveChart.ChartArea

As variáveis ​​de classe ChartArea podem ser definidas usando o procedimento Chart.ChartArea.

Métodos

Estes são os principais métodos da classe ChartArea

Copy - Copia o objeto para a Área de Transferência.

ActiveChart.ChartArea.Copy

Select - Seleciona o objeto.

ActiveChart.ChartArea.Select

Estes são os principais métodos da classe

Clear - Limpa o objeto inteiro.

ClearContents - Limpa os dados de um gráfico mas deixa a formatação.

ClearFormats - Limpa a formatação do objeto.

Propriedades

Format Retorna o objeto ChartFormat . Somente leitura.

Dim cftFormatted As ChartFormat
Set cftFormatted = ActiveChart.ChartArea.Format

Height Retorna ou define um valor Double que representa a altura, em pontos, do objeto.

ActiveChart.ChartArea.Height =

Left Retorna ou define um valor Double que representa a distância, em pontos, da borda esquerda do objeto à borda esquerda da coluna a em uma planilha ou à borda esquerda da área do gráfico (em um gráfico).

ActiveChart.ChartArea.Left =

Name Retorna um valor String que representa o nome do objeto.

Dim strName As String
strName = ActiveChart.ChartArea.Name

Parent Retorna o objeto pai do objeto especificado. Somente leitura.

Dim objParent As Object
Set objParent = ActiveChart.ChartArea.Parent

RoundedCorners True se a área do gráfico do gráfico tiver cantos arredondados. Boolean de leitura/gravação.

ActiveChart.ChartArea.RoundedCorners = True

Shadow Retorna ou define um valor Boolean que determina se o objeto possuirá uma sombra.

ActiveChart.ChartArea.Shadow = True

Top Retorna um valor Double que representa a distância, em pontos, da borda superior do objeto até a parte superior da linha 1 em uma planilha ou a parte superior da área do gráfico (em um gráfico).

ActiveChart.ChartArea.Top =

Width Retorna ou define um valor Double que representa a largura, em pontos, do objeto.

ActiveChart.ChartArea.Width =